●● What defines the atomic number of an atom?
Answer: The number of protons in its nucleus.


●● What is the genetic code?
Answer: A 3 nucleotide (base) sequence in mRNA copied from DNA
that specifies the sequence of amino acids in cellular proteins.


●● What are the four elements that make up 96% of a cell's mass?
Answer: Carbon (C), Hydrogen (H), Oxygen (O), and Nitrogen (N),
along with Phosphorus (P) and Sulfur (S) being significant.


●● What are the three fundamental parts of cells?
Answer: Permeable membrane, organelles, and the 'Big Four'
biomolecules (nucleic acids, proteins, lipids, carbohydrates).


●● What are the sources of free energy for cells?
Answer: Heterotrophy (oxidation of foods), phototrophy (capture of
light), and lithotrophy (uses inorganic electron sources).


●● What is an ion?

, Answer: An atom or group of atoms that has acquired an electric charge
by gaining or losing one or more electrons.


●● What is a molecule?
Answer: A group of two or more atoms held together by chemical bonds.


●● What are the main types of organic molecules in cells?
Answer: Carbohydrates, proteins, nucleic acids, and lipids.


●● What is a gene?
Answer: A fragment of hereditary information for one protein,
corresponding to one DNA segment.


●● What is the role of hydrogen bonds in water?
Answer: Hydrogen bonds are responsible for the structure of water and
many of its physical and chemical properties.


●● What encloses cells?
Answer: An amphipathic lipoprotein cell membrane.


●● What is the definition of an element?
Answer: A pure substance that contains only one type of atom.
